Overview

Situated on SinQ Point, Candolim Beach, Fort Aguada was originally constructed to defend Goa from the Dutch and Marathas. The fort features robust walls, a lighthouse, and a variety of structures that offer an insightful look into the military architecture of its time. Today, it is one of the most popular tourist attractions in Goa, offering panoramic views and a peaceful atmosphere for visitors.

Best Time to Visit

The best time to visit Fort Aguada is between November and March when the weather is cooler and more pleasant for sightseeing. The monsoon season from June to September may affect accessibility and is not recommended for visits.

How to Get to Fort Aguada

By Air: The nearest airport is Dabolim Airport, approximately 39 km away. From there, you can hire a taxi or take a bus to Fort Aguada.

By Train: The nearest railway station is Thivim Railway Station, around 18 km from the fort. Taxis and buses are readily available from there.

By Road: Fort Aguada is well-connected by road, making it easily accessible from major towns and cities in Goa.
